Voltus

Voltus is a United States virtual power plant (VPP) operator and distributed energy resource (DER) technology platform, headquartered in San Francisco, California, that aggregates commercial, industrial, residential and transportation loads and batteries into wholesale electricity markets across all of North America's organized markets (AESO, CAISO, ERCOT, IESO, ISO-NE, MISO, NYISO, PJM, SPP). It sits in the demand-response and flexibility layer of the energy value chain: it is not a utility and not a metering data holder, so no Green Button, Consumer Data Right or smart-meter data mandate applies to it — mandate regime is honestly none. Its API posture is unusually good for the sector and unusually split. Voltus runs a genuine public developer portal at api.voltus.co/docs (Docusaurus, no login) with concepts, tutorials, an OpenAPI-generated reference and a changelog, plus a fully anonymous sandbox at sandbox.voltus.co that answers real HTTP requests with the documented public key "X-Voltus-API-Key: secret" — a developer can call it before signing anything. Production, however, is partner-only: api.voltus.co/2022-04-15 returns 401 Permission denied to the sandbox key, and real access requires a commercial partnership plus a signed Letter of Authorization per site. Site telemetry and dispatch control are exposed to partners over that account-scoped REST API and over OpenADR 2.0a Simple HTTP PULL with mutual TLS; Voltus publishes no open grid or market data of its own, so consumer/site energy data is available under contract while market data is closed. No downloadable OpenAPI or Swagger document is served — /openapi.json, /swagger.json and /openapi3.yaml all 404 — but the portal is built with the Docusaurus OpenAPI plugin, and the real operation objects (parameters, request bodies, response schemas, examples) were recovered verbatim from the published build and assembled into openapi/voltus-openapi.yml: 10 operations across 8 paths.

Poll Voltus dispatches and curtail enrolled sites

The core Voltus demand-response loop: resolve your enrolled sites, poll for dispatches, then read the individual dispatch to drive per-site curtailment commitments. Runs end-to-...

ARAZZO

Register a Voltus dispatch webhook and verify it

Move from polling to push: register an HTTPS callback for dispatch.create and dispatch.update, confirm it is listed, then remove it. Delete is permanent.

ARAZZO

Report Voltus telemetry and read it back

Submit interval telemetry and controllable load for an enrolled site, then read interval kW back within Voltus's documented limits (10 sites, 90 days, 10,000 points per site).
